The Evolution of Online Gambling
The path of online gambling began in the 1990s when the rise of the web opened fresh opportunities for entertainment and recreational activities. The earliest online casinos emerged during this period, presenting a limited selection of gaming options such as blackjack and poker. Players were captivated by the convenience of gambling from the comfort of their homes, and this heralded the onset of a new era in the gambling sector. The development of regulatory frameworks and the introduction of secure payment options further propelled the growth of web-based gambling platforms.
As tech progressed, so too did the options in online gambling. The end of the 1990s and early 2000s saw an surge of sports betting websites, poker rooms, and virtual casinos, attracting millions of players globally. The creation of game developers meant that online games evolved into increasingly advanced, with enhanced graphics and captivating play. Live dealer games also came forth during this era, bridging the gap between brick-and-mortar casinos and digital gaming. Players could now communicate with real dealers via video streaming, bringing a more authentic gambling experience to the online world.
In recent years, the emergence of mobile devices has changed the environment of internet betting once again. With the increase of smartphones and tablets, players now have the flexibility to gamble anytime and anywhere. This portability has led to an surge in user engagement, as users can play their beloved games on the move. Additionally, innovations like virtual reality and augmented reality are starting to impact internet gaming, providing engaging interactions that were once unthinkable.
